1988 - Simulated Effects Of Groundwater Management Alternatives For The Salinas Valley, Water Resources Investigations Report 87-4066

State and Federal Documents Relating to Monterey and San Luis Obispo Counties

This 1988 investigation was done by the U.S. Geological Survey in cooperation with the Monterey County Flood Control and Water Conservation District. The purposes of this study were to identify and quantify the various types of flow into and out of the ground-water basin and to describe the physical processes that control them. The hydrologic analysis included development of a two-dimensional digital flow model. One of the goals of the study was to update and improve a previous digital model of the basin. 1974 - Geology Of The Southern Salinas Valley Area, California

State and Federal Documents Relating to Monterey and San Luis Obispo Counties

This 1974 report about the geology of the southern Salinas Valley was concerned mainly with relating the occurrence of petroleum and other mineral commodities to the Cenozoic history of the area. The investigation had two phases. First phase involved detailed geologic mapping of quadrangles that cover most of Tertiary beds west of the Salinas River. Second phase included a reconnaissance geologic mapping to extend the results of the first phase to a larger area. The report summarizes results of the geologic investigation of the entire southern Salinas Valley area.

1978 - Water Resources Investigations - Two-Dimensional And Three-Dimensional Digital Flow Models Of The Salinas Valley Ground-Water Basin, Report 78-113

State and Federal Documents Relating to Monterey and San Luis Obispo Counties

This 1978 report discussed a group of hydrologic models that were developed for the Salinas Valley that included the small-stream model, river model, two -dimensional ground-water model, and three dimensional ground-water model. The small-stream model simulated ground-water recharge from small streams that were tributary to the Salinas River. The river model simulated ground-water recharge from and surface-water discharge in the Salinas River. The two-dimensional and three-dimensional ground-water models simulated hydraulic head in the ground-water basin. 1970 - Geology Of Southern Monterey Bay And Its Relationship To The Groundwater Basin And Salt Water Intrusion

State and Federal Documents Relating to Monterey and San Luis Obispo Counties

This report discussed the preliminary results of a U.S. Geological Survey and the State of California joint investigation of Monterey Bay. The objective of the survey was to delineate the groundwater basin offshore, to determine the distribution and locations of fresh water aquifers by locating areas in the Monterey Submarine Canyon and the ocean bottom in Monterey Bay where aquifers might outcrop and thus be areas of entrance for seawater. 2001 - State Water Resources Control Board Decision 1642 In The Matter Of Application 30532

State and Federal Documents Relating to Monterey and San Luis Obispo Counties

On April 23, 1996, Monterey County Water Resources Agency filed with the State Water Resources Control Board Application 30532 in order to obtain a water right for the 27,900 af of water stored in Nacimiento Reservoir which is not covered by License 7543. Permit 10137 authorized the diversion of 350,000 af of water from the Nacimiento River to storage in the Nacimiento Reservoir. The subsequent License 7543 issued in 1965 confirmed the diversion. 2015, November - Salinas River Salt Modeling Report , Tetra Tech For California Central Coast Regional Water Quality Control Board And Us Environmental Protection Agency, Region Ix

State and Federal Documents Relating to Monterey and San Luis Obispo Counties

Report prepared by Tetra Tech on behalf of California Central Coast Regional Water Quality Control Board and US Environmental Protection Agency, Region IX with a view of development of salt-related TMDLs and a salt and nutrient management plan for the Salinas Valley aquifers. The report provides data analysis and a literature review, development of a water and salt mass balance tool, and salt sources assessment. Recommendations regarding improved representation of cropland locations, rotations, and irrigation practices are provided.
